Charles Wycuff wrote these dynamic
lyrics and The Inspirations picked them
for the title cut on this, their latest
album. This is one of the most sensitive
and marvelous songs to be written in a
long time. It is reverent, beautifully put-
ting the emphasis on God’s salvation
message.
Concert audiences have been respond-
ing exceedingly well to the freshness and
sparkle of “Victory Is Sweet.” This re-
markable number adds much to the
strength of the album with its creative
lyrics and melody. The Inspirations chose
two other up-tempo songs, “What a Meet-
ing in the Air” and “Wings of Love.” We
predict you will be requesting these often.
Anytime The Inspirations of Bryson
City, North Carolina, enter the recording
studio they are thoroughly prepared for
the session. They love gospel music and
present it with mountain flair and style.
They chose a collection of rewarding
songs to bless us, sensitive and dynamic.
One of the charming attributes of these
committed young artists is the loyal sup-
port each affords the other and the entire
group when they work, either in a studio
or on a concert platform. They are true
brothers on and off the stage.
A quiet strength in their Christian
faith is very apparent to those fortunate
enough to see and hear them in person.
They are relaxed, uncomplicated people,
striving daily to follow in the footsteps
of the great Fisherman. Their deep faith
has been a constant comfort and guid-
ance ever since they were children. They
were reared in deeply consecrated Chris-
tian homes by their mountain parents
who brought them up depending daily
on the grace and love of God.
Martin Cook is deeply devoted to these
talented young Christians. He is pianist,
counselor, manager and friend to tenor
Archie Watkins, lead singer Troy Burns,
baritone Jack Laws and bass Mike Hol-
comb. He is happy to have his son Myron
traveling and playing bass for the group.
